We invite you to attend the 2006 UNL Research Fair, a three-day event featuring collaboration, creativity, innovation and celebration of achievements. Whether you are a member of the faculty, an undergraduate student or a graduate student, you will find opportunities to network with officers from federal agencies and engage colleagues in your current research work and your ideas for the future.

The 2006 UNL Research Fair is free and open to the public. Registration is not required. Please check this site often for updates.

All events will be held in the Nebraska Union.
